Group Captain PhilipLANGRILLAt home in Rhosneigr, Ynys Môn, in the presence of family and friends, aged 84 years. Husband of 54 years to Joan. Beloved Father to Mark and Chris, loving Grandad to Toby, Ben, Dan, Joe and Matilda, loyal brother to David. Phil was a much-loved member of the community, renowned for his story telling and after-dinner speeches when he would share his passion for flying and the Air Force. During his working life, he flew 6,000 hours in fighters and ground attack aircraft. He taught and examined pilots of various nations and was stationed internationally: on active duty in Aden; then later flying the F-104 Starfighter for the German Air Force on exchange; and with the Foreign Office in Malaysia and India.
